Two decades in the making, the debut full-length album "XX" by progressive extreme metal band 54 is finally here. Formed in 2004 in the Norwegian countryside and later migrating to Oslo, 54 was born from a shared passion for experimental heavy music and a deep fascination with the patterns of theoretical mathematics. The band now emerges from the shadows of time with a record that defies convention and embraces evolution.
The story of 54 is one of friendship, distance, and persistence. After releasing their first demo, PHI, the members were scattered across Europe by life, family, and time. Yet the idea behind 54—a sonic exploration of structure, chaos, and the mathematics of emotion—never disappeared. Instead, it grew in silence.
"XX" represents the culmination of 20 years of growth, blending the brutal force of extreme metal with intricate progressive compositions. Expect fractal-inspired rhythms, chaotic yet calculated structures, and a sound that mirrors the complexity of life itself. Drawing from the Hero’s Journey, the album is both a conclusion and a rebirth.
